Latest Patents

Jaeseon Lee holds a patent for a pharmaceutical composition aimed at preventing or treating rheumatoid arthritis. This composition comprises nasal inferior turbinate-derived mesenchymal stem cells as an active ingredient. The invention highlights the effectiveness of these stem cells in reducing inflammation-inducing factors and enhancing immune tolerance. The acquisition process for these stem cells is safer and more efficient compared to existing methods, making them a promising option for tailored treatments.
